Spending more time outdoors? Then it’s also time to light up your backyard for outdoor evening fun. Summer outdoor lighting trends suggest creating an atmosphere that’s an extension of the indoors. Basically, the right lighting can turn your backyard into an outdoor living room.

When deciding on the best garden lights for your space, think about investing in and prioritizing the overall look of the lights, as well as their function. Lights can change the whole mood of a backyard barbecue or late-night hangout—and there are plenty of cool options to choose from.

Installing low-voltage landscape, pathway and string lights are a DIY weekend project you can do with a little know-how and the right tools. But if you’ve never done electrical work, we suggest hiring a qualified electrician or asking someone with experience in basic wiring to help.

What to Consider When Buying Garden Lights

The first thing to catch your eye, understandably, is probably the look of the garden lights. Once you find one that matches your outdoor aesthetics, look at safety and security, energy consumption, size of the area to light and cost for the fixtures and installation.

FAQ

What kind of outdoor lights are the best?

If you’re looking for atmospheric lighting, string lights and hanging lanterns often provide a soft, warm yellow glow. Flood lights cast the widest beam, so they’re best for shining on driveways and walkways.

Is LED better for outdoor lighting?

LED lights are a smart choice for outdoor lighting, because they cast a brighter light and tend to have a longer lifespan.
